Conversion Formula

GH = MH × 0.001

About Megahenries

The megahenry (MH) equals 10⁶ H, well beyond any practical wound inductor but arising in theoretical analysis of very large electromagnetic structures. Extremely long overhead transmission line sections have distributed inductance totalling megahenries; electromagnetic pulse (EMP) source models and magnetosphere inductance estimates use MH in theoretical contexts. 1 MH = 10³ kH = 10⁶ H.

About Gigahenries

The gigahenry (GH) equals 10⁹ H. No engineered discrete inductor approaches this value; gigahenry figures arise in geophysical induction modelling of the Earth's crust and mantle, magnetohydrodynamic models of stellar interiors, and theoretical scaling studies of superconducting magnetic energy storage (SMES) systems at utility scale. 1 GH = 10³ MH = 10⁹ H.
